Presented by Dr Chris Bailey, The University of Nottingham

The topic for this presentation is an NIHR-funded programme development study to identify a model of support for family carers in palliative and end-of-life care.  It will focus on the process of developing the model and on early findings from focus group data and other types of evidence that have contributed to the development process.
